Silicon Motion Technology

TECHNOLOGY · SEMICONDUCTORS · USA

Silicon Motion Technology Corporation designs, develops and markets NAND flash controllers for solid state storage devices. The company is headquartered in Kowloon, Hong Kong.

Sony Group Corp

TECHNOLOGY · CONSUMER ELECTRONICS · USA

Sony Group Corporation designs, develops, produces and sells electronic equipment, instruments and devices for the consumer, professional and industrial markets worldwide. The company is headquartered in Tokyo, Japan.
